Job description

Raceview Motors is a provider of quality pre‑owned vehicles located in Alberton.

We are dedicated to providing exceptional customer service and ensuring that our clients find the perfect vehicle to meet their needs.

Role Description

This is a full‑time on‑site Technician role located in Alberton.

The Technician will be responsible for performing routine maintenance and repairs on vehicles, diagnosing and repairing mechanical and electrical issues, and ensuring vehicles are roadworthy.

The Technician will also be responsible for maintaining a clean and organised work area, communicating with customers about vehicle issues and repairs, and adhering to safety protocols.

Qualifications
  • Experience as a Technician or similar role
  • Knowledge of vehicle diagnostic systems and methods
  • Ability to read and comprehend technical manuals and schematics
  • Familiarity with diagnostic tools and equipment
  • Attention to detail and ability to problem‑solve
  • Good communication skills and ability to work well in a team
  • Certification in Automotive Technology or related field is preferred
  • Valid driver's license and clean driving record
  • Experience working on a variety of vehicle makes and models, knowledge of electrical systems, and proficiency in welding and fabrication would be beneficial
